Connecting Sound to Meaning • Step One: Sound is arbitrarily assigned a meaning. • Learned in childhood (or later in life as L2) • Memorized; no connection between sound and meaning • Step Two: Grammatical structure relates elements (generative grammar) • Discrete combinatorial system • Infinite possibilities in combination

  5. Connecting Sound to Meaning • Each individual has: • Lexicon: mental dictionary of word roots and affixes with particular meanings • Grammar: set of rules for combining the elements from the lexicon • We can create and understand a near-infinite number of sentences • 100000000000000000000 sentences!

  6. Grammar and Cognition • Grammar and understanding are not the same • Some sentences which are not grammatical are understandable: • Is raining. • The child seems sleeping. • Welcome to Chinese Restaurant.   7. Grammar and Cognition • Some sentences which are not understandable are grammatical: • Colorless green ideas sleep furiously. • Clear that the sentence is grammatical: • What slept? • How? • What kind of ideas were they?

Problems with Word-chain Devices • A sentence of English is not the same as a string of words chained together based on transition probabilities • Probability of “Colorless green” = zero, but it’s still grammatical • Things that are probable may not be grammatical: House to ask for is to earn out living by working towards a goal for his team in old New-York was a wonderful place wasn’t it even…

  10. Problems with Word-chain Devices • People don’t learn language by learning what words to put in order • Learn what categories to put in order: • Strapless black dress • Adjective adjective noun • Colorless green idea • Sentences are build with an overarching plan, not based word-by-word

Problems with Word-chain devices • Does our solution seem redundant? • It gets worse… • What if we embed the sentence: • If either the girl eats ice cream or the girl eats candy, then the boy eats hot dogs. • We have to “remember” the “if”! • Long distance dependencies cannot be handled by word-chain devices

  13. Problems with Word-chain Devices • Long distance dependencies are perfectly natural • “Daddy, what did you bring that book that I don’t want to be read to out of up for?” • Read to • Read out of • Bring up • What for

  14. Syntactic Trees • Words are grouped into phrases (branches) • Phrases build up a larger tree • NP  (det) A* N •  = “consists of” • () = “optional” • * = “as many as you want” • “A noun phrase consists of an optional determiner, followed by any number of adjectives, followed by a noun.”

Why is the tree structure better? • Once a kind of phrase is defined, it doesn’t have to be defined again • Eliminates the redundancy of the word-chain system • We can use the same type of phrase in different parts of the sentence: • [The happy boy] eats ice cream. • I like [the happy boy]. • I gave [the happy boy] ice cream.

  19. Why is the tree structure better? • The whole sentence has an overarching plan! • S  either S or S • S  if S then S • Things within phrases are related closely to each other

  20. Constituency • Branches of a tree are composed of words that are bound together • They are known as constituents • Can be isolated through constituency tests

Constituency Tests • Fronting/Topicalization: • He sneaks into people’s houses at night for fun. • For fun, he sneaks into people’s houses at night _____. • At night, he sneaks into people’s houses ______ for fun. • *Into he sneaks____ people’s houses at night for fun. • Clefting: • The girls should have taken a taxi. • It was the girls who _______ should have taken a taxi. • It was a taxi that the girls should have taken _____. • *It was should have the girls _________ taken a taxi.

Constituency Tests • Substitution: • If you can substitute a string of words with a single word. • If you can substitute this with that… • If you can do so… • Question formation: • He sneaks into people’s houses at night. • When does he sneak into people’s houses _______? • Who __ sneaks into people’s houses?

  23. Constituency Tests • Deletion: • Yesterday I met a friend who likes dogs for lunch. • Yesterday I met a friend ____________ for lunch. • ________ I met a friend who likes dogs for lunch. • *Yesterday I met __________________________. • *Yesterday _ met a friend who likes dogs for lunch.

Ambiguity • Sometimes, there are two or more possible constituents. • “Tonight’s program will discuss stress, exercise, nutrition, and sex with Ryan Seacrest.” • [discuss stress, exercise, nutrition, and sex] with Ryan Seacrest • Discuss stress, exercise, nutrition, and [sex with Ryan Seacrest]

  27. Heads of Phrases • Just like words have a head, so do phrases • “The cat in the hat” • “Fox in socks” • Information from the head moves up to the highest node • What the phrase is about is what the head word is about
